If anyone has any objections, please let me know. ------------------ From: Thomas Richard [ Upstream commit d1b6f2e2ce4d8b17d9f3558c98a1517b864bfd03 ] The function cdns_pcie_host_setup() mixes probe structure and link setup. The link setup must be done during the resume sequence. So extract it from cdns_pcie_host_setup() and create a dedicated function.
